In this episode, Dr. Joseph Mattera unpacks the true focus of the New Testament Church and brings clarity to often-confused terms like revival, awakening, and reformation. While many pursue emotional experiences or temporary movements, the early church modeled something far more enduring—kingdom transformation rooted in apostolic vision, disciple-making, and cultural influence.
Tune in to learn the distinctions between revival, awakening, and reformation—and why the Church must shift its focus from moments of excitement to movements of lasting change.
